class VAEComponent(nn.Module):
def __init__(self, d_model, z_dim):
super().__init__()
self.d_model = d_model
self.z_dim = z_dim
self.f = nn.Linear(d_model, 1)
self.w_e = nn.Linear(d_model, z_dim)
self.w_d = nn.Linear(z_dim, d_model)
nn.init.orthogonal_(self.w_e.weight)
with torch.no_grad():
self.w_d.weight.copy_(self.w_e.weight.T)
def encode(self, hidden_states, attention_mask):
scores = self.f(hidden_states)
scores = scores + attention_mask[:, :, None].log().nan_to_num()
weights = torch.softmax(scores, dim=1)
pooled = torch.sum(hidden_states * weights, dim=1)
return self.w_e(pooled)
def sample(self, mean, tau=1.0):
return mean + torch.randn_like(mean) * tau**0.5
def decode(self, z):
return self.w_d(z)
class DecoderOnlyTransformerVAE(nn.Module):
def __init__(self, model, device, peft_config, z_dim=768):
super().__init__()
self.model = model
self.model.add_adapter("encoder", peft_config)
self.model.add_adapter("decoder", peft_config)
self.model.config.output_hidden_states = True
self.vae = VAEComponent(self.model.config.hidden_size, z_dim).to(device)
def save_pretrained(self, path):
path = Path(path)
self.model.save_pretrained(path, safe_serialization=True)
safetorch.save_file(self.vae.state_dict(), path / "vae.safetensors")
def load_pretrained(self, path, is_trainable=False):
path = Path(path)
self.model.delete_adapter("encoder")
self.model.load_adapter(path / "encoder", "encoder", is_trainable=is_trainable)
self.model.delete_adapter("decoder")
self.model.load_adapter(path / "decoder", "decoder", is_trainable=is_trainable)
self.vae.load_state_dict(safetorch.load_file(path / "vae.safetensors"))
def encode(self, input_ids, attention_mask):
with set_adapter(self.model, "encoder"), disable_causal_mask_mistral():
outputs = self.model(
input_ids=input_ids, attention_mask=attention_mask, use_cache=False
)
return self.vae.encode(outputs.hidden_states[-1], attention_mask)
def input_ids_to_embeds(self, input_ids):
embed_weight = self.model.get_input_embeddings().weight
input_one_hots = F.one_hot(input_ids, num_classes=self.model.config.vocab_size)
return input_one_hots.to(embed_weight) @ embed_weight
@torch.no_grad()
def generate(self, z, input_ids, attention_mask, n_tokens, tau=1.0):
z_embed = self.vae.decode(z)[:, None]
inputs_embeds = self.input_ids_to_embeds(input_ids)
inputs_embeds = torch.cat([z_embed, inputs_embeds], dim=1)
attention_mask = torch.cat(
[attention_mask.new_ones([attention_mask.shape[0], 1]), attention_mask], dim=1
)
new_embeds, past = None, None
with set_adapter(self.model, "decoder"):
for _ in range(n_tokens):
outputs = self.model(
inputs_embeds=inputs_embeds if past is None else new_embeds,
attention_mask=attention_mask,
use_cache=True,
past_key_values=past,
)
logits = outputs.logits[:, -1:, :].float()
new_input_ids = torch.argmax(logits + gumbel_like(logits) * tau, dim=-1)
input_ids = torch.cat([input_ids, new_input_ids], dim=1)
new_embeds = self.input_ids_to_embeds(new_input_ids)
attention_mask = torch.cat(
[attention_mask, attention_mask.new_ones([attention_mask.shape[0], 1])], dim=1
)
past = outputs.past_key_values
return input_ids
def forward(self, input_ids, attention_mask, decoder_prefix_ids, decoder_prefix_mask):
input_ids_all = torch.cat([decoder_prefix_ids, input_ids], dim=1)
attn_mask_all = torch.cat([decoder_prefix_mask, attention_mask], dim=1)
mean = self.encode(input_ids, attention_mask)
z = self.vae.sample(mean)
z_embed = self.vae.decode(z)[:, None]
inputs_embeds = self.input_ids_to_embeds(input_ids_all)
inputs_embeds = torch.cat([z_embed, inputs_embeds], dim=1)
attention_mask = torch.cat(
[attention_mask.new_ones([attn_mask_all.shape[0], 1]), attn_mask_all], dim=1
)
with set_adapter(self.model, "decoder"):
outputs = self.model(
inputs_embeds=inputs_embeds, attention_mask=attention_mask, use_cache=False
)
return outputs, mean
